On Friday, May 30, former Mattawan High School standout Carson Byers’ current collegiate team the Miami RedHawks lost 2-9 against the Tennessee Volunteers in the NCAA Division I Baseball Championship.

The game took place at Lindsey Nelson Stadium at 6 p.m. and was the first matchup against the Tennessee Volunteers in the tournament.

The Miami RedHawks’ next game will take place on Saturday, May 31 at 12:05 p.m. at Lindsey Nelson Stadium.
